RNA, U4 small nuclear 79, pseudogene (RNU4-79P) is a pseudogene locus corresponding to the first 79 nucleotides of human U4 small nuclear RNA (snRNA) sequence[3]. U4 snRNA is an essential non-coding RNA component of the major spliceosome complex, responsible for pre-mRNA splicing[5]. However, pseudogenes like RNU4-79P do not produce functional RNA products and are generally considered molecular fossils, often resulting from reverse transcription and integration of processed RNA back into the genome at new sites[1][3]. The RNU4-79P locus is highly homologous to the functional U4 snRNA gene, but accumulates point mutations and is not transcribed into functional RNA[3]. These pseudogenes do not contribute to canonical spliceosome function and have no known physiological or pathological roles.
